Google proxy website integration solution with Prometheus monitoring system

PYPROXY PYPROXY · May 28, 2025

The integration of Google proxy websites with the Prometheus monitoring system offers a powerful combination for optimizing web traffic management and ensuring robust performance monitoring. Google proxy services act as intermediaries to manage web traffic, while Prometheus serves as a powerful open-source tool for gathering metrics and monitoring the health of systems. This integration provides businesses with real-time insights into their web traffic behavior, enables efficient monitoring, and helps identify potential issues proactively. System Architecture of Google Proxy Website and Prometheus Integration

To understand the integration, we first need to explore the individual components and how they work together. Google proxy websites typically serve as a reverse proxy that acts as an intermediary between a client and a server. These proxies handle incoming requests, provide load balancing, and ensure secure and optimized communication. The Prometheus monitoring system, on the other hand, focuses on scraping metrics from various sources, storing them, and offering powerful querying capabilities to help administrators understand the system’s performance.

When these systems are integrated, Google proxy websites provide a rich set of metrics related to web traffic, server load, latency, and error rates. Prometheus can then scrape these metrics from the proxies, process them, and store them for analysis. This integration facilitates real-time monitoring and alerting, helping organizations stay on top of performance issues as they arise.

Data Collection and Monitoring with Prometheus

Prometheus is known for its efficiency in time-series data collection, allowing businesses to collect metrics on request rates, server health, response times, and more. For a Google proxy website, the integration with Prometheus allows administrators to gather detailed insights about each proxy server’s performance. Prometheus collects data at regular intervals, ensuring that the system’s performance can be monitored consistently.

Through this data, businesses can gain insights into several key metrics such as:

1. Latency Monitoring: The time it takes for a proxy server to respond to a client request. High latency can be a red flag indicating issues with the server or the network infrastructure.

2. Error Rates: Prometheus monitors error rates related to server communication or client requests. A sudden spike in error rates can be an indication of malfunctioning services, poorly optimized configurations, or security breaches.

3. Traffic Distribution: Understanding traffic load distribution across multiple proxy servers is vital for balancing the workload efficiently and avoiding server overloads.

Prometheus integrates seamlessly with the Google proxy services through simple configuration and can visualize this data using Prometheus's built-in query language and dashboard systems.

Implementation Strategy for Google Proxy and Prometheus Integration

To effectively implement this integration, the following steps are essential:

1. Set Up Google Proxy Servers: The first step involves configuring the Google proxy website. This includes setting up the reverse proxy configuration, load balancing policies, and securing the proxy servers using encryption mechanisms such as SSL/TLS.

2. Integrating Prometheus with Google Proxy: The next step is to enable Prometheus to scrape metrics from the Google proxy servers. This is typically achieved by configuring Google proxy servers to expose metrics in a format compatible with Prometheus (usually through an HTTP endpoint that Prometheus can scrape at regular intervals).

3. Configuring Prometheus Scraping and Alerting: Prometheus scraping configuration is then set to periodically fetch metrics from the proxies. Once Prometheus starts collecting data, administrators can set up alert rules to trigger notifications in case of issues such as high error rates, service downtimes, or slow response times.

4. Visualization and Analysis: Prometheus's powerful query language (PromQL) is used to retrieve the necessary data from the database and display it in a comprehensible format on dashboards. These dashboards can be customized to show key metrics such as response times, error rates, and traffic distribution, providing actionable insights for the business.

Advantages of Google Proxy Website and Prometheus Integration

The integration of Google proxy websites with the Prometheus monitoring system offers several advantages that can enhance business operations:

1. Proactive Monitoring: The integration provides real-time monitoring of web traffic and server performance, helping businesses detect and resolve issues before they impact customers.

2. Scalability: By using Prometheus to monitor multiple proxy servers, organizations can easily scale their operations without worrying about losing track of performance metrics. The system ensures that even as web traffic grows, performance monitoring remains seamless.

3. Enhanced Security: With continuous monitoring of error rates and other key metrics, security vulnerabilities such as potential DDoS attacks or misconfigurations can be quickly identified and addressed.

4. Data-Driven Decisions: The ability to visualize traffic patterns, server performance, and error rates empowers businesses to make informed decisions regarding infrastructure scaling, optimization, and security measures.

5. Cost Optimization: With better insights into web traffic and server usage, businesses can optimize their infrastructure to reduce unnecessary costs, avoiding over-provisioning of resources while ensuring high availability and performance.

Challenges and Considerations

Despite its numerous benefits, there are some challenges and considerations that need to be addressed for a successful integration:

1. Data Overload: Prometheus collects a large volume of metrics, which can sometimes overwhelm administrators. Proper metric selection and filtering are necessary to avoid an overload of unnecessary data.

2. Configuration Complexity: Setting up and configuring Prometheus to scrape the required data from Google proxy websites requires careful attention. Misconfigurations can lead to data discrepancies or incomplete monitoring.

3. Latency in Metrics Collection: Depending on the frequency of scraping, there may be a slight delay in collecting and analyzing metrics. This can impact real-time decision-making in time-critical situations.

4. Security Risks: Exposing metrics endpoints to Prometheus and other systems must be done securely to avoid data breaches or potential vulnerabilities.
